Graphic Designers Salary in Virginia
Ranked #10 of 51 · VA
Salary Distribution (10th–90th percentile)
About 80% of graphic designerss in Virginia earn between $39,020 and $121,680. The blue band is the middle 50% (P25–P75); the dot marks the median.
Compared to the U.S.
The mean graphic designers salary in Virginia is $76,670, about 8.7% above the U.S. average ($70,560). That works out to roughly $37/hr at 2,080 hours per year.
Metro Areas in Virginia
| Metro area | Median | Mean | Employment |
|---|---|---|---|
| Northeast Virginia nonmetropolitan area | $70,540 | $74,520 | 40 |
| Richmond, VA | $66,350 | $70,860 | 760 |
| Winchester, VA-WV | $62,450 | $65,150 | 60 |
| Charlottesville, VA | $61,700 | $69,400 | 160 |
| Virginia Beach-Chesapeake-Norfolk, VA-NC | $60,150 | $65,450 | 570 |
| Roanoke, VA | $60,120 | $61,180 | 150 |
| Harrisonburg, VA | $56,630 | $60,790 | — |
| Staunton-Stuarts Draft, VA | $56,410 | $58,520 | 30 |
